Is there still a solar tax credit for Dunbar homeowners in 2026?

The 30% federal credit is gone for 2026 installations. What survives for Dunbar: West Virginia's own incentives and tax treatment - verified against state sources.

The 30% federal solar tax credit ended for installations finished after December 31, 2025 - Dunbar systems completed in 2026 get $0 from it.

Installed home solar for Dunbar homeowners averages about $2.58 a watt across the U.S. marketplace - roughly $30,960 for a 12 kW system before incentives.

Dunbar, West Virginia has about 7,111 residents, and its solar quotes are built from system size, roof complexity and export rules - not the town name.

Leased and PPA systems deserve extra scrutiny in 2026: the sales pitch often bundles 'tax savings' that now accrue to the leasing company under separate commercial rules - not to you. Get every claimed saving in writing, attributed to a specific law, before signing a 20-25 year contract.

The federal Residential Clean Energy Credit - the 30% one every solar ad still quotes - was repealed by the One Big Beautiful Bill Act signed July 4, 2025. Per the IRS, it is not available for any system placed in service after December 31, 2025, and 'placed in service' means the installation completion date, not the contract date.

West Virginia rules that decide your payback

RuleWest Virginia status
Export compensation (net metering)Net metering is offered under Public Service Commission rules — the PSC's "Rules Governing Electric Utility Net Metering Arrangements and Interconnections" (150 CSR 33) are active with a current version effective November 15, 2019 — and the enabling statute directs the Commission to require utilities to "provide a rebate or discount at fair value, to be determined by the commission, to customer-generators for any electricity generation that is delivered to the utility under a net metering arrangement," so the export credit is set by Commission-approved tariff rather than fixed at full retail by statute.
State incentiveNo state-level incentive; utility rebates may apply
Sales tax on the systemNot exempt - taxed like any purchase
Property tax on added home valueNo exclusion on record

West Virginia is the region's outlier: unlike PA, MD, DE, DC and VA, there is no state rebate and no SREC income, so the entire economic case rests on the value of the net metering credit — which the statute leaves to the PSC to set as a "rebate or discount at fair value" by tariff and can therefore change in a rate case rather than being locked in by law.

Common questions

How long do solar panels actually last?

Panels are typically warrantied for 25 years of production and commonly outlive it, losing about 0.5% output per year. Inverters are the component that usually needs replacement - typically once, around year 12-15, at a few thousand dollars.

How do I check if a solar quote is fair?

Divide the total price by the system's wattage. The U.S. marketplace average is about $2.58 per watt installed; $2.30-3.00 covers most fair quotes depending on roof complexity. Above that, ask exactly what you are paying extra for - in writing.

Is there still a federal solar tax credit in 2026?

No. The 30% Residential Clean Energy Credit was repealed effective for systems placed in service after December 31, 2025, per the IRS. Only systems finished by the end of 2025 qualified. State-level incentives are separate and some survive - check the state page in this guide.

What is net metering and why does it decide everything?

It is the rule for how your utility credits electricity you export. Full retail net metering credits exports at the same rate you pay - the grid works like a free battery. Net billing or avoided-cost rules pay far less per exported kWh, which lengthens payback and strengthens the case for a home battery.

Do I need a battery with my solar?

Not necessarily. Under full retail net metering, the grid effectively stores your surplus for free. Batteries earn their $12,000-16,000 price where export rates are low, outages are common, or time-of-use rates make evening self-consumption valuable.
